1. Enhanced Materials for Durability
Middle valves will be manufactured using advanced composite materials that offer higher resistance to corrosion and wear. This not only extends the lifespan of the valves but also reduces maintenance costs in the long run.
2. Smart Valve Technology
The integration of IoT technology into middle valves will allow for real-time monitoring and control. Sensors will provide valuable data on pressure, temperature, and flow rates, enabling predictive maintenance and minimizing downtime.
3. Energy Efficiency Improvements
Middle valves are now designed to minimize energy consumption. Innovations in design, including the use of low-torque actuators and streamlined flow paths, contribute to improved energy efficiency, making them more environmentally friendly.
4. Modular Design Features
Future middle valves will feature modular components that can be easily replaced or upgraded. This flexibility allows industries to customize their valve systems according to their specific requirements without needing to replace entire units.
5. Advanced Actuation Systems
The actuation mechanisms for middle valves are witnessing major advancements, with options like electric actuators becoming more prevalent. These systems offer greater precision and faster response times compared to traditional pneumatic or hydraulic options.
6. Enhanced Sealing Technologies
New sealing technologies will improve the leak-proof capabilities of middle valves. With better materials and designs, these valves will hold up under extreme pressures and temperatures while ensuring that leaks are kept to a minimum.
7. Increased Safety Features
As industries handle more volatile materials, safety becomes paramount. Upcoming middle valve designs will incorporate redundant safety features and fail-safes to prevent catastrophic failures and ensure safe operation in critical applications.
8. Greater Compatibility with Automation Systems
As industries move towards automation, the future middle valves will be highly compatible with various automated systems. Enhanced interfaces will simplify integration into existing setups, optimizing system performance and reducing manual intervention.
9. Sustainability Initiatives
In response to growing environmental concerns, manufacturers are focusing on sustainability. Middle valves are being designed for recyclability and reduced environmental impact during production, aligning with global sustainability goals.
10. Customizable Operations
Future developments in middle valve technology will allow for customizable operational parameters. Industries will be able to tailor flow rates and pressure settings according to specific applications, optimizing performance across different sectors.
